Frequently asked questions
What is your typical process for working with a new student?
Having a conversation to gain knowledge on what they want to accomplish with the game of basketball. Then I ask the student to demonstrate some drills , in order for me to learn what they need to improve and get better at . From ball handling to shooting , agility and more .
What education and/or training do you have that relates to your work?
I graduated at the university of Houston May of 2019 with a bachelors degree and four years experience playing college basketball . From Michigan State to University of Houston. I have been training for two years now , growing learning and getting better everyday with what I love, and also what I'm do best .
